Composition/information on ingredients <br /> Name CAS number % <br /> phosphorodithioic acid, 0,0-bis(1-methylethyl)ester, sodium salt 27205-99-8 30-60 <br /> sodium hydroxide 1310-73-2 1 -5 <br /> There are no additional ingredients present which,within the current knowledge of the supplier and in the <br /> concentrations applicable, are classified as hazardous to health or the environment and hence require reporting in <br /> this section. <br /> 14 . First aid measures <br /> Eye contact Check for and remove any contact lenses. Immediately flush eyes with plenty of water <br /> for at least 15 minutes, occasionally lifting the upper and lower eyelids. Get medical <br /> attention immediately. <br /> Skin contact In case of contact, immediately flush skin with plenty of water for at least 15 minutes <br /> while removing contaminated clothing and shoes. Wash clothing before reuse. Clean <br /> shoes thoroughly before reuse. Get medical attention immediately. <br /> Inhalation Move exposed person to fresh air. If not breathing, if breathing is irregular or if <br /> respiratory arrest occurs, provide artificial respiration or oxygen by trained personnel. <br /> Loosen tight clothing such as a collar,tie, belt or waistband. Get medical attention <br /> immediately. <br /> Ingestion Wash out mouth with water. Do not induce vomiting unless directed to do so by medical <br /> personnel. Never give anything by mouth to an unconscious person. Get medical <br /> attention immediately. <br /> Protection of first-alders No action shall be taken involving any personal risk or without suitable training. If it is <br /> suspected that fumes are still present,the rescuer should wear an appropriate mask or <br /> self-contained breathing apparatus. It may be dangerous to the person providing aid to <br /> give mouth-to-mouth resuscitation. Wash contaminated clothing thoroughly with water <br /> before removing it, or wear gloves. <br /> Notes to physician : No specific treatment. Treat symptomatically. Contact poison treatment specialist <br /> immediately if large quantities have been ingested or inhaled. <br /> 15 .
